Early Life and Family Origins
Goldie Hawn grew up in Washington, D.C., balancing discipline with a lively, artistic household that encouraged curiosity. Her early career in television and film shaped a style of comedy that was both sharp and warm, paving the way for a long public life.
Kate Hudson was born into a family deeply embedded in the entertainment industry, with parents who modeled creativity and risk taking. Growing up surrounded by cameras and rehearsals gave her an insider perspective on the business while allowing room to define her own path.
Career Beginnings and Breakthrough Roles
Hawn’s breakout came with Cactus Flower, where her blend of wit and vulnerability earned critical praise and an Academy Award. She followed this with a series of hits that showcased her range and cemented her status as a leading lady who could also generate box office heat.
Hudson emerged in the late 1990s with Almost Famous, a performance that signaled both serious dramatic chops and an ease in ensemble storytelling. Her career continued to diversify across film, producing, and written work, often reflecting the lessons learned from observing her mother’s longevity.
